Fraud A scam - and a very convincing one too !! Purport to be transaction investigators for TSB, and for an hour went over and over questioning, checking transactions, cancelling card, and then working very hard to persuade that account needed closing and reopening with a safe sort code and account number, asking about standing orders and Direct debits!!! Thankfully we realised in time and put a stop to it. They had enough information by then to make it dodgy!!!!
